Genetics and Lineage

Cherry Pie comes from an excellent pedigree, generally understood as a cross between Granddaddy Purple and Durban Poison. That pairing is exactly why it manages to deliver a sweet, fruity flavour and a happy lift alongside the warm, relaxing body feel that makes it such a comforting smoke. It is a classic example of two strong parents combining into something genuinely special.

The Granddaddy Purple side contributes that sweet, berry like fruitiness and a heavy, relaxing body influence, the source of much of Cherry Pie's soothing character and colourful good looks. The Durban Poison side adds an energetic, uplifting spark and a touch of earthy spice that keeps the high from being purely sedating. Together they create a balanced, flavourful, feel good hybrid.

Because of those well regarded roots, Cherry Pie is consistent and dependable batch to batch. It grows into dense, often colourful, resinous flower with that recognisable sweet and tart cherry aroma, and the balanced, relaxing high holds up reliably. That blend of a delicious fruit profile and proven, comforting genetics is a big part of its lasting popularity.

Terpene Profile

Cherry Pie's sweet and comforting character comes from its terpene blend. Myrcene typically leads, the earthy, musky terpene that drives much of the warm, relaxing body feel and is common in soothing, indica leaning strains. It is a big reason Cherry Pie settles you down so comfortably and feeds that mellow, feel good finish as the high develops.

Caryophyllene is usually present too, adding a peppery, slightly spicy note that ties into the warm, doughy depth and gives the aroma some complexity. There are often fruity terpenes in the mix as well that support the sweet and tart cherry brightness on the front end. Together these create the strain's signature contrast of ripe cherry over a warm, earthy, baked base.

As with every strain, the exact terpene levels shift depending on how the flower was grown and cured, and they fade with age and poor storage. A fresh, well kept jar of Cherry Pie smells far sweeter and more vivid than something that has dried out. Keeping it sealed and cool protects those terpenes, and with them both the delicious flavour and the relaxing effect.

Storing Cherry Pie and Keeping It Fresh

Cherry Pie has a delicious sweet and tart aroma, and proper storage is how you protect it. The terpenes responsible for the cherry and warm, doughy notes are delicate and fade with exposure to air, light, and heat. Keeping your flower in an airtight glass container in a cool, dark spot does the most to preserve both the smell and the potency over time.

Avoid leaving it loose in a baggie or open on a counter, since that dries the flower out fast and dulls the cherry pie character that makes this strain special. A simple sealed jar kept out of the light will hold it fresh, fragrant, and flavourful for much longer. If you buy a larger amount, splitting it across a couple of jars limits how often you expose the whole stash to air.

Humidity matters as well. Flower that gets too dry turns harsh and loses flavour, while flower that is too damp risks mould. A small humidity pack in the jar helps keep things in a good range. Look after your Cherry Pie and even weeks later it will still smell and taste like a sweet, warm slice of cherry pie.
